For over 110 years Neighborhood House has been helping people, families and organizations develop the skills, knowledge and confidence to thrive in diverse communities. We share what we have learned in our Cultural Proficiency Workshops. Our presenters are deeply immersed in their native and American cultures and share their personal experiences and the experiences of their community.
|
In each workshop, you will: |
|
Learn the basics of each culture's history, family systems, beliefs and practices |
|
Become more confident in your interactions with other cultures |
|
Learn how to reach out and engage members of other cultures |
|
Learn general attitudes and experiences of each culture toward health care, education, mental health and more |
